Bauxite mining is not new in Malaysia The Malaysian Minerals and Geoscience Department JMG reported that bauxite mining has taken place in the state of Johor since early 2000 JMG 2018 Bauxite mining operations in Teluk Ramunia Johor have been operating for more than 17 years without any controversy Abdullah et al 2016

In 2018 out of global production of 300 million tons of bauxite Australia produced 75 million tons followed by China with 70 million tons Guinea with 50 million tons Brazil with 27 million tons and India 24 million tons Geological Survey USGS 2019 Indonesia Jamaica Russia Vietnam and Malaysia are also producers though to a lesser extent

Bauxite from Bintan Island has been mined and exported since 1935 In 1968 ANTAM acquired the mine Thus ANTAM is Indonesia s longest running producer of bauxite ANTAM Bauxite commodity is produced in Tayan Bauxite Mining West Kalimantan its operated by West Kalimantan Bauxite Mining Business Unit
